I hold a bachelor's degree in entomology from the University of Antioquia (Colombia). As part of my undergraduate honor's thesis research, I applied Geographic Information System (GIS) tools to analyze the distribution of Syrphidae (Diptera) in Antioquia. In 2007 I studied the synanthropy of Calliphoridae (Diptera), a group associated with the human environments. I joined the graduated program at UPRM in January of 2010.

I am very interested in studying the diversity of Neotropical Syrphidae. My M.Sc. project in the Insect Systematics & Evolution Lab at UPRM will focus on a phylogenetic analysis of the syrphid genus Argentinomyia Lynch Arribálzaga, 1891.
